Kohli skipper despite county commitments

New Delhi, May 8:

The national selection committee’s decision to name India skipper Virat Kohli for the two-match T20 series against Ireland has created confusion as it’s clashing with his county commitments for Surrey.
There were rumours in the BCCI corridors that the section which wasn’t happy with Kohli skipping the one-off Test match against Afghanistan, has played a role in cutting short his county stint in favour of the T20 Internationals against the minnows.
India are set to play two T20’s against Ireland in Dublin’s Malahide on June 27 and 29 while Kohli is scheduled to play his last county match for Surrey against Yorkshire at Scarborough from June 25 to 28. (PTI)
